Robert Mont­gomery works in a post-Situationist tra­di­tion, using the medium of lan­guage as the cent­ral form of expres­sion. He approaches his work as a pub­lic invent­ory of the con­tem­por­ary mind­set; a glance into the way it feels to live at this very moment in time. The Ber­lin Film Soci­ety is proud to present an exclus­ive Ber­lin screen­ing of one of the UK’s best short film fest­ivals, THE SMALLS. The fest­ival is now in its sev­enth year and cur­rent part­ners include BAFTA, Cre­at­ive Review, Dev­il­fish, UKTV, Pana­v­i­sion, and the Lon­don Design Fest­ival.
